Phoenix Contact EMpro AC Energy Meters Power

Description

Phoenix Contact EMpro AC Energy Meters feature direct current measurement up to 100A AC (3-phase)/45A AC (1-phase). These energy meters are certified in accordance with the Measuring Instruments Directive (MID) 2014/32/EU and enable cost-center-specific energy data billing. They record key parameters such as currents, voltages, power factors, powers, and energy values in all four quadrants.

Part Description

The EMpro AC Energy Meters are certified in accordance with the Measuring Instruments Directive (MID) 2014/32/EU, ensuring compliance with industry standards. They are equipped to record a variety of key electrical parameters, including currents, voltages, power factors, powers, and energy values across all four quadrants. Operating within a temperature range of -40°C to 70°C, these meters are designed for durability and reliability in various environments. The intuitive backlit LCD display facilitates easy operation and reading, while the Modbus/RTU and Modbus/TCP interfaces allow for simple integration into existing networks.
